Description Nils Breunese 2009-09-29 18:24:41 UTC
EPEL has a python-pygments package for EL5, but not EL4. Could this be added?

According to http://pygments.org/docs/installation/ "Pygments requires at least Python 2.3 to work correctly. Just to clarify: there won't ever be support for Python versions below 2.3. However, there are no other dependencies."
